Dayton, OH, 45410, USA
23 hours ago
CTCT Software Enterprise Architect – Engineering Fellow
**Career Area:** Engineering **Job Description:** **Your Work Shapes the World at Caterpillar Inc.** When you join Caterpillar, you're joining a global team who cares not just about the work we do – but also about each other. We are the makers, problem solvers, and future world builders who are creating stronger, more sustainable communities. We don't just talk about progress and innovation here – we make it happen, with our customers, where we work and live. Together, we are building a better world, so we can all enjoy living in it. **Your Work Shapes the World** Whether it be groundbreaking products, best in class solutions or creating a lifelong career, you can do the work that matters at Caterpillar. With a 95-year legacy of quality and innovation and 150 locations in countries around the world, your impact spans the globe. When you join Caterpillar, you are joining a team of makers, innovators, and doers. We are the people who roll up our sleeves and do the work to build a better world. We don’t just talk about progress and innovation. We make it happen. And we are proud of that, because it helps our customers build and power the world we live in – the roads, hospitals, homes, and infrastructure. Without a dedicated workforce Caterpillar could not effectively meet our customer’s needs. Join us. **Job Summary:** Provides direction, communication, and engineering support for software design and development of complex architecture, technologies, components, products, or services. **Responsibilities:** + **Architectural Leadership** : Develop and lead the enterprise architecture strategy for embedded software systems, ensuring alignment with business objectives and technical requirements. + **Solution Design** : Design high-quality, scalable embedded software architectures that meet the performance, safety, and security needs of the organization. Ensure integration with broader system architectures. + **Cross-functional Collaboration** : Partner with hardware teams, product management, and software development teams to define technical solutions that meet both customer and business needs. + **Embedded Systems Expertise** : Provide deep technical expertise in the design, development, and deployment of embedded software. Ensure architectures support the constraints and requirements typical of embedded environments (e.g., low power, limited memory, real-time operations). + **Technology Roadmap** : Establish and maintain a technology roadmap for embedded software systems, evaluating new technologies, tools, and frameworks to enhance the development lifecycle and system performance. + **System Integration** : Ensure that embedded software architectures can be seamlessly integrated into larger system architectures, including networking, data communication, and cloud or edge components. + **Governance & Standards** : Establish and enforce architectural best practices, coding standards, and documentation for embedded systems. Drive consistency across teams and projects through governance frameworks. + **Security & Compliance** : Ensure that embedded software systems comply with industry standards, safety regulations, and security protocols. Implement secure communication and data handling practices across embedded platforms. + **Mentorship & Leadership** : Act as a mentor to embedded software engineers, providing guidance and support to ensure that designs are consistent with enterprise goals. Lead architecture reviews and design discussions. **Education Requirement:** Requires a degree in an accredited Engineering, Computer Science, or Materials Science curriculum. **Skill Descriptors:** **Technical Excellence:** + Advises others on the assessment and provision of all technical solutions. + Engages appropriate subject matter resources to effectively resolve technical issues. + Mentors others to enhance their technical competence and its application to achieve more effective technical solutions. + Coaches others in promoting, defining, analyzing, and providing superior technical solutions to business problems. + Provides effective solutions to moderate technical challenges through strong technical competence, effectively examining implications of events and issues. + Assumes accountability for personal technical performance and holds others responsible for theirs. **Effective Communications:** + Reviews others' writing or presentations and provides feedback and coaching. + Adapts documents and presentations for the intended audience. + Demonstrates both empathy and assertiveness when communicating a need or defending a position. + Communicates well downward, upward, and outward. + Employs appropriate methods of persuasion when soliciting agreement. + Maintains focus on the topic at hand. **Technology Advising:** + Collaborates with an extended professional technology network to help clients effectively identify, plan for and accomplish technology objectives. + Supervises others in advising a range of clients across a myriad of products, technologies, services and solutions in a relevant technology domain. + Identifies and evaluates emerging technologies and advises clients regarding their potential business impacts. + Effectively consults with and conveys technology concepts, business impacts and other advice to senior client levels. + Trains others in developing technology business, channel management and client coaching. + Leverages formal certifications in mastery of multiple areas of technology in demonstrating credibility for client consulting. **Products and Services:** + Oversees development activities for multiple products or product lines. + Advises colleagues on implementation and operational considerations. + Coaches others on key factors that differentiate offerings from that of competition. + Develops procedures for product planning, development, and delivery cycles. + Promotes understanding of multiple product and service groups and their interdependencies. + Monitors regulatory and environmental issues and considerations. **Influencing Through Expertise:** + Communicates complex ideas and concepts in a clear and concise manner so that others can understand. + Exhibits depth and breadth of knowledge, skill, and experience in the relevant field. + Provides relevant, timely and objective subject matter/process expertise and key insight regarding multiple client business areas and affiliated fields. + Provides others with information, opportunities, or resources to develop their skills in the area of expertise. + Discards examples of persuasive arguments lacking evidentiary support or impact. + Coaches others to enhance their proficiency regarding the tenets, practices, and examples of the 'trusted advisor' credential **Product Development in Manufacturing:** + Utilizes appropriate tools and techniques for converting product requirements into a technical design. + Synthesizes input from customers and marketplace; translates to product development efforts. + Participates in analyzing local market conditions and recognizes new product opportunities. + Assists in implementing product development strategy for a specific function. + Selects appropriate methods to integrate environmental considerations into process or product design. **Troubleshooting Technical Problems:** + Evaluates business impact of failure and the criticality and timing of needed resolution. + Resolves difficult or high-impact equipment and systems problems. + Monitors machine performance and history; addresses excessive maintenance or repair needs. + Coaches others how to resolve integration or communications problems in multi-vendor environments. + Applies specific techniques for isolating a problem and defining resolution approach. + Uses advanced diagnostic techniques and tools for unusual or performance-related problems. **Additional Information** The location for this position is Mossville, IL & Dayton, OH. Domestic relocation assistance is available for this position. This position may require up to 20% travel. **What You Will Get:** Our goal at Caterpillar is for you to have a rewarding career. Our teams are critical to the success of our customers who build a better world. Here you earn more than just wage, because we value your performance, we offer a total rewards package that provides: + Competitive Base Salary + Annual incentive bonus plan* + Medical, dental, and vision coverage + Paid time off plan (Vacation, Holiday, Volunteer, Etc.) + 401k savings plan + Health savings account (HSA) + Flexible spending accounts (FSAs) + Short and long-term disability coverage + Life Insurance + Paid parental leave + Healthy Lifestyle Programs + Employee Assistance Programs + Voluntary Benefits (Ex. Accident, Identity Theft Protection) *Subject to annual eligibility and incentive plan guidelines. **Final details** Please frequently check the email associated with your application, including the junk/spam folder, as this is the primary correspondence method. If you wish to know the status of your application – please use the candidate log-in on our career website as it will reflect any updates to your status. _This employer is not currently hiring foreign national applicants that require or will require sponsorship tied to a specific employer, such as H, L, TN, F, J, E, O. As a global company, Caterpillar offers many job opportunities outside of the U.S. which can be found through our employment website at_ _www.Caterpillar.com/Careers_ _._ For more information, visit caterpillar.com. To connect with us on social media, visit caterpillar.com/social-media \#LI **Posting Dates:** September 18, 2024 - October 2, 2024 Any offer of employment is conditioned upon the successful completion of a drug screen. EEO/AA Employer. All qualified individuals - Including minorities, females, veterans and individuals with disabilities - are encouraged to apply. Not ready to apply? Join our Talent Community (http://flows.beamery.com/caterpillarinc/talcom) .
Confirm your E-mail: Send Email